Police, FBI make five arrests in human trafficking case in Madison

After receiving a tip about a human trafficking case from the FBI on Thursday, Madison police discovered a 15-year-old girl from Memphis, Tenn. at the Motel 6 on Madison Boulevard.

The tip from the FBI originated from the National Human Trafficking Resource Center.

Madison police detectives, the FBI, and members of the Madison County narcotics unit set up surveillance on the motel and identified what appeared to be prostitution activities taking place.

A search warrant was served on three rooms at the motel and the female juvenile was located and identified with matching information from the tip.

Five individuals were identified as assisting in the prostitution of the juvenile and were charged with human trafficking in the first degree. Those individuals are Michael Taylor, 25; Alexander Blackmon, 23; Javoris Glasper, 21; Keshuna Williams, 20; and Ashley Patton, 19. All five are Memphis residents.

They were taken to the Madison County Jail on a $50,000 bond. The investigation with local and federal authorities continues and additional charges may be pending.

The 15-year-old girl is currently in the care of the Alabama Department of Human Resources.
